You Are Not Alone

This article is a little different, and involves a poem I wrote for one of my classes.

Backstory to this poem: I wrote this poem for my poetry class last semester. While it was written for class, it also hit home a lot. Over the summer, someone close to my family committed suicide. He was someone who was always happy, and lit up the room every time he walked in. He had so many friends. Therefore, I wanted to write a poem to reach out to those who suffer from mental illnesses, and may have suicidal thoughts. This poem is to let anybody who reads this know that YOU ARE NOT ALONE! And those who know someone who knows of somebody who suffers from suicidal thoughts, reach out to them. Let them know they have someone who cares!



Out of Darkness : You are not alone

You feel alone.

You are trapped inside a box so dark no image shines in the mirror

You are banging on each door for help, but nobody answers.

You are numb.

You feel as if you are trapped under a floor of glass where nobody can hear you

Your mind so paralyzed that you feel nothing at all.

You feel hopeless.

You are so far gone you've lost your own identity

You keep spinning inside a wheel not knowing when it will stop.

You feel pain.

Your body in flames that you feel you're living in actual hell

You are a prisoner of emotions that you can't explain.

NO!

You are STRONG!

You have the power to escape!

You are the answer to your prayers!

Your negative wheel has already stopped, and positivity awaits!

You recognize yourself better than ever before!

Your future is north, just keeping going!

You can feel love and you ARE loved!

You can break the glass with one simple word!

You are ALIVE and healthy!

You will be answered, just keep knocking!

Your image fills the room with light!

You are NOT ALONE!



I hope this poem helps those who needed to hear this, even if it was in the slightest way.
